Kenya Ports Authority, commonly known as KPA, is a basketball club based in Mombasa, Kenya. Owned by the Kenya Ports Authority corporation, the team has competed in the KBF Premier League since first qualifying in 2008.

The team made their debut in international competitions during the 2002 FIBA Africa Clubs Champions Cup, losing all six games. In 2019, KPA made their debut in the Road to BAL competitions.
